Red Hot Ice
Frank Kane
Lu par Ben Tucker





A Case of Corpses... They piled up so fast that private-eye Johnny Liddell figured he was ahead if he found them still warm. It started when he was hired as baby-sitter to a wildcat. She was blond and beautiful, and stacked better than a deck of marked cards. And she had a cool $200,000 worth of hot diamonds. There was just one hitch. She used bourbon instead of perfume. (Summary by Rear cover, 1955 Dell paperback edition) (5 hr 19 min)
